fonts - Racket /平局 : get list of font face names?

标签 fonts racket pict

是否可以获取 Racket 中可用字体名称的列表?

我想要 x 的所有值,以便 (text "Kimkoh"x) 返回具有唯一字体的图片。

最佳答案

是的,(get-face-list)返回您想要的列表。

在 DrRacket 6.12(或更高版本)中尝试此操作:

#lang racket/base

(require racket/draw pict)

(table 2
       (for/fold ([acc '()]
                  #:result (reverse acc))
                 ([face (in-list (get-face-list))]
                  [i (in-range 10)])
         (list* (text "Kimkoh" face) (text face) acc))
       lb-superimpose lb-superimpose 20 5)

关于fonts - Racket /平局 : get list of font face names?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52013229/

相关文章:

function - 为匿名函数分配名称与定义它们 "normally"

racket - 使用带有自定义结构的内置数学运算符

javascript - 仅使用 javascript 更改选择选项的顺序

JavaFX 2.2 字体渲染有问题

html - 仅 IE9 字体问题(呈现回退字体)

iphone - 是否有 Safari Mobile(即 iPad 和 iPhone)支持的字体列表?

scheme - 在 Racket 中使用 stop-when

终端中的 Racket 和 2htdp/image

image - 如何在方案幻灯片中将文本环绕在图像周围?